Skip to content

Commit 976a4b6

Browse files
committed
Remove deprecated TLSConfig.forClient() function
1 parent 6fe49a0 commit 976a4b6

File tree

1 file changed

+5
-5
lines changed

1 file changed

+5
-5
lines changed

Tests/MQTTNIOTests/MQTTNIOTests.swift

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-474,11 +474,11 @@ final class MQTTNIOTests: XCTestCase {
474474
let rootCertificate = try NIOSSLCertificate.fromPEMFile(MQTTNIOTests.rootPath + "/mosquitto/certs/ca.crt")
475475
let certificate = try NIOSSLCertificate.fromPEMFile(MQTTNIOTests.rootPath + "/mosquitto/certs/client.crt")
476476
let privateKey = try NIOSSLPrivateKey(file: MQTTNIOTests.rootPath + "/mosquitto/certs/client.key", format: .pem)
477-
let tlsConfiguration = TLSConfiguration.forClient(
478-
trustRoots: .certificates(rootCertificate),
479-
certificateChain: certificate.map { .certificate($0) },
480-
privateKey: .privateKey(privateKey)
481-
)
477+
var tlsConfiguration = TLSConfiguration.makeClientConfiguration()
478+
tlsConfiguration.trustRoots = .certificates(rootCertificate)
479+
tlsConfiguration.certificateChain = certificate.map { .certificate($0) }
480+
tlsConfiguration.privateKey = .privateKey(privateKey)
481+
482482
return .success(.niossl(tlsConfiguration))
483483

484484
#else

0 commit comments

Comments
 (0)